Prepping Surfaces: The Key to a Flawless Finish

A flawless finish is the goal of any painting project. But achieving that Pre-Paint Prep dream finish depends on more than just choosing the right paint. It all starts with properly prepping your surfaces. A smooth, clean surface provides a exceptional base for the paint to stick, ensuring a durable and appealing finish.

Here's why treating your surfaces is crucial:

  • Improves paint attachment: A well-prepped surface allows the paint to bond effectively, preventing peeling, chipping, and fading over time.
  • Produces an even finish: By smoothing out imperfections and creating a uniform surface, you lay the foundation for a flawlessly smooth paint job.
  • Extends the life of your paint: Properly prepped surfaces help your paint stand up to wear and tear, saving you time and money on future touch-ups.

Don't dismiss the importance of surface preparation. It's the basis to a professional-looking, long-lasting paint job that will truly make your project shine.

Job Site Readiness Checklist: From Chaos to Control

Before you start that first brick or pour concrete, take a moment to assess your job site. A well-prepared workspace is key to a smooth and efficient project. Using a comprehensive checklist can help you identify potential issues early on and avoid costly delays down the line.

  • First, make sure you have a clear layout that outlines boundaries, utilities, and staging areas.
  • Check your equipment to guarantee it's in excellent condition and ready to go.
  • Arrange your tools and materials efficiently for easy access and minimize wasted time.
  • Implement safety measures to protect yourself, your crew, and the public.

By following these simple steps, you can transform your job site from a potential source of problems into a well-organized and productive environment.

Painting Perfection Starts with Preparation

A flawless finish on your masterpiece starts long before you even dip the brush. Preparation is the foundation to any successful painting project. It might seem like an extra step, but trust us, a little upfront work can save you tons of struggle down the road.

First things first, you need to smooth your surface. A primed surface ensures that your paint adheres properly and creates a consistent base for your artwork. Next up, outline out your design lightly on the surface. This will guide your brushstrokes and help you visualize the final result.

Don't discount the power of taping off areas you don't want to paint. It might seem tedious, but it will prevent messy bleed-through and give you those crisp, clean lines you seek. Remember, preparation is an commitment in the quality of your finished artwork. So take your time, concentrate on each step, and you'll be well on your way to achieving painting perfection.
